Minimum System Requirements
According to Blizzard Entertainment, the minimum system requirements for WoW are:
- CPU: Intel Core i5-760 or AMD FX-8100 or later
- CPU SPEED: Info.
- RAM: 4 GB RAM (8GB for integrated graphics such as Intel HD Graphics)
- VIDEO CARD: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 560 2GB or AMD Radeon HD 7850 2GB or Intel HD Graphics 530 (45W)
- DEDICATED VIDEO RAM: 2 GB
Recommended System Requirements
For a smoother gaming experience, Blizzard recommends the following system requirements:
- CPU: Intel Core i7-4790K or AMD Ryzen 7 1800X or later
- CPU SPEED: Info.
- RAM: 8 GB RAM (16GB for integrated graphics such as Intel HD Graphics)
- VIDEO CARD: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 960 or AMD Radeon R9 390 or later
- DEDICATED VIDEO RAM: 4 GB
